Missão
YWCA Monterey County is dedicated to eliminating racism, empowering women and promoting peace, justice, freedom and dignity for all.
Sobre Nós
YWCA Monterey County is a leader in ensuring a safe, healthy, and dignified community, empowering women to live to their fullest potential. Sustained by its values and commitment to diversity, equity, and justice, YWCAMC provides education, advocacy, and services that prevent and address all forms of violence against vulnerable members of our community. Our programs include:
- Mental health counseling
- Legal advocacy
- Transitional housing
- Access to basic needs (clothing, toiletries, etc.) through our Resource Center
- Two confidentially-located safe houses
